Description:
Horse pictorial ball headed club with stylized carved running Indian pony on left side next to ball. Two holes cut for drops, exceptional patina with much wear to hand grip from use. Small square shank nails on shaft to round head. Ball has been fire hardened. This piece was kept for several generations in a small private Northwoods Wisconsin museum in Minagua, Wisconsin. 19th century. 23" Overall
